Welcome back to World Cup Coffee and Tea at NW 18th and Glisan for another OMN Coffeeshop Conversation. Let’s go back to the first week of December in 2014, the premiere of Coffeeshop Conversations. This is number 109 of them, but number one was with saxophonist Mary-Sue Tobin, she of the Quadraphonnes and many many other bands and every kind of saxophone imaginable. When we passed number 100 a couple of months ago, I wanted to come back to her. Boy was that the right decision. She’s smart, funny and bursting with ideas. And we share an obsession about a certain pop tune. You’ll find out. She’s got so many things going on these days, including a Quadraphonnes gig playing the music of Andrew Durkin coming up. Let’s just dive in. p.s. She sent me a track from Paxselin called "Death and the Child" from A Guide To Desolation Wilderness to end things.
